不同品种仁用杏杂交授粉试验 被引量:1

Different Varieties of Apricot Hybrid Pollination Test

摘要 仁用杏是我国的重要的经济林树种,通过进行国内和国外的不同品种仁用杏杂交授粉试验。结果表明,仁用杏多为异品种授粉结实,栽培上需搭配2个以上授粉品种,尤其是金太阳、味馨等国外品种搭配,可明显提高结实率,从而为科学配置授粉树、减少落花落果、提高产量提供科学依据。 Apricot in China is an important economic tree species, based on domestic and fore varieties of apricot hybrid pollination test, the results table for different varieties of apricot cu vation on pollination, with more than 2 varieties, especially the Sun Xin, taste and other fore gn ti- gn varieties, can significantly improve the seed setting rate, so as to reduce the scientific allocation of pollination tree, flower and fruit drop, increase production to provide a scientific basis.
